Node.js フレームワークには、Express、NestJS、Sails.js、Koa、AdonisJS が含まれます。 Express は、さまざまな Web アプリケーションに適した最も人気のある軽量で柔軟なフレームワークです。 NestJS は Angular からインスピレーションを受けており、複雑なエンタープライズ アプリケーションに適した依存関係の挿入を使用します。 Sails.js は MVC アーキテクチャに基づいており、リアルタイム アプリケーションに適した WebSocket およびリアルタイム データ同期機能を提供します。 Koa は、柔軟なミドルウェア API と非同期プログラミングのサポートを提供する軽量で高性能のフレームワークです。 AdonisJS は、企業向けにすぐに使える機能を提供するフルスタック フレームワークです
Node.js フレームワーク
Node.js フレームワークとは何ですか?
Express
Express は、最も人気のある Node.js フレームワークの 1 つです。軽量で柔軟性があり、さまざまな Web アプリケーションの構築に使用できます。 Express は、開発者がフレームワークの機能を簡単に拡張できる豊富なミドルウェア エコシステムを提供します。NestJS
NestJS は、Angular からインスピレーションを得たオブジェクト指向の Node.js フレームワークです。依存関係注入の原則に従っており、開発者はモジュール式でテスト可能なアプリケーションを簡単に構築できます。 NestJS は、複雑なエンタープライズレベルのアプリケーションの構築に適しています。Sails.js
Sails.js は、モデル、ビュー、コントローラー (MVC) アーキテクチャに基づく Node.js フレームワークです。 WebSocket サポート、リアルタイム データ同期、スケーラビリティなどの強力な機能セットを提供します。 Sails.js は、リアルタイム アプリケーションの構築に特に適しています。Koa
Koa は、軽量で高性能な Node.js フレームワークです。これは Express に似ていますが、より柔軟なミドルウェア API と非同期プログラミングの組み込みサポートを提供します。 Koa は、高パフォーマンスの Web サービスと API の構築に最適です。AdonisJS
AdonisJS は、Laravel からインスピレーションを得たフルスタックの Node.js フレームワークです。 ORM、認証、ルーティングなど、すぐに使用できるさまざまな機能を提供します。 AdonisJS はエンタープライズ グレードの Web アプリケーションの構築に適しており、豊富で活発なコミュニティを提供します。以上がNodejsのフレームワークとは何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。